summaryrefslogtreecommitdiffstats
path: root/Dozentenmodul/src/main/java/gui/image/CreateImageTechnisch_GUI.java
diff options
context:
space:
mode:
authorSimon Rettberg2014-07-23 12:03:55 +0200
committerSimon Rettberg2014-07-23 12:03:55 +0200
commite6d735edc68c77a543597116bf0a2ec5de6862f8 (patch)
tree6a937ba3000cee256499e2780ecff8d1583b8981 /Dozentenmodul/src/main/java/gui/image/CreateImageTechnisch_GUI.java
parentRemoved old files (diff)
parentErster Entwurf der Berechtigungsoberfläche (diff)
downloadtutor-module-e6d735edc68c77a543597116bf0a2ec5de6862f8.tar.gz
tutor-module-e6d735edc68c77a543597116bf0a2ec5de6862f8.tar.xz
tutor-module-e6d735edc68c77a543597116bf0a2ec5de6862f8.zip
Merge branch 'master' of git.openslx.org:openslx-ng/tutor-module into maven
Conflicts: Dozentenmodul/.classpath Dozentenmodul/bin/gui/image/CreateImageTechnisch_GUI.class Dozentenmodul/bin/gui/image/EditImageAllgemein_GUI.class Dozentenmodul/bin/gui/image/EditImageTechnisch_GUI.class Dozentenmodul/bin/gui/image/FTPCreateUploader_GUI.class Dozentenmodul/bin/gui/image/FTPEditUploader_GUI.class Dozentenmodul/bin/gui/intro/Login_GUI.class Dozentenmodul/src/gui/lecture/ExtendedSearchForImages_GUI.java Dozentenmodul/src/gui/lecture/ExtendedSearchForLectures_GUI.java Dozentenmodul/src/main/java/gui/lecture/ExtendedSearchForImages_GUI.java Dozentenmodulserver/bin/server/Server$getLectureData_args$getLectureData_argsTupleScheme.class Dozentenmodulserver/bin/server/Server$getLectureData_result$_Fields.class Dozentenmodulserver/bin/server/Server$getPersonData_args$_Fields.class Dozentenmodulserver/bin/server/Server$getPersonData_result$_Fields.class Dozentenmodulserver/bin/server/Server$startFileCopy_args$startFileCopy_argsTupleSchemeFactory.class Dozentenmodulserver/bin/server/Server$startFileCopy_args.class Dozentenmodulserver/bin/server/Server$startFileCopy_result$_Fields.class Dozentenmodulserver/bin/server/Server$updateImageData_args.class Dozentenmodulserver/bin/server/Server$updateImageData_result$_Fields.class Dozentenmodulserver/bin/server/Server$updateImageData_result.class Dozentenmodulserver/bin/server/Server$writeLecturedata_args$writeLecturedata_argsTupleSchemeFactory.class Dozentenmodulserver/bin/server/Server$writeLecturedata_args.class Dozentenmodulserver/bin/server/Server$writeLecturedata_result$_Fields.class Dozentenmodulserver/bin/server/Server$writeVLdata_args.class Dozentenmodulserver/bin/sql/SQL.class
Diffstat (limited to 'Dozentenmodul/src/main/java/gui/image/CreateImageTechnisch_GUI.java')
-rw-r--r--Dozentenmodul/src/main/java/gui/image/CreateImageTechnisch_GUI.java46
1 files changed, 36 insertions, 10 deletions
diff --git a/Dozentenmodul/src/main/java/gui/image/CreateImageTechnisch_GUI.java b/Dozentenmodul/src/main/java/gui/image/CreateImageTechnisch_GUI.java
index 34594f3d..f861901f 100644
--- a/Dozentenmodul/src/main/java/gui/image/CreateImageTechnisch_GUI.java
+++ b/Dozentenmodul/src/main/java/gui/image/CreateImageTechnisch_GUI.java
@@ -52,8 +52,11 @@ public class CreateImageTechnisch_GUI extends JFrame {
JRadioButton rdbtnlicenseNein;
JRadioButton rdbtnInternetJa;
JRadioButton rdbtnInternetNein;
+ JRadioButton radioButtonVorlageJa;
+ JRadioButton radioButtonVorlageNein;
private final ButtonGroup buttonGrouplicense = new ButtonGroup();
private final ButtonGroup buttonGroupInternet = new ButtonGroup();
+ private final ButtonGroup buttonGroupVorlage = new ButtonGroup();
/**
@@ -110,55 +113,70 @@ public class CreateImageTechnisch_GUI extends JFrame {
JPanel panel_1 = new JPanel();
panel_1.setBackground(SystemColor.menu);
panel_1.setBorder(new TitledBorder(null, "Informationen zum Image", TitledBorder.LEADING, TitledBorder.TOP, null, null));
- panel_1.setBounds(10, 66, 557, 124);
+ panel_1.setBounds(10, 52, 557, 138);
contentPanel.add(panel_1);
panel_1.setLayout(null);
rdbtnlicenseNein = new JRadioButton("Nein");
buttonGrouplicense.add(rdbtnlicenseNein);
- rdbtnlicenseNein.setBounds(377, 29, 46, 23);
+ rdbtnlicenseNein.setBounds(377, 49, 46, 23);
panel_1.add(rdbtnlicenseNein);
rdbtnInternetNein = new JRadioButton("Nein");
rdbtnInternetNein.setSelected(true);
buttonGroupInternet.add(rdbtnInternetNein);
- rdbtnInternetNein.setBounds(377, 57, 46, 23);
+ rdbtnInternetNein.setBounds(377, 77, 46, 23);
panel_1.add(rdbtnInternetNein);
JLabel lblInternetIstInnerhalb = new JLabel("Internet ist f\u00FCr dieses Image gesperrt:");
- lblInternetIstInnerhalb.setBounds(10, 58, 250, 20);
+ lblInternetIstInnerhalb.setBounds(10, 78, 250, 20);
panel_1.add(lblInternetIstInnerhalb);
JButton btnInternetSettings = new JButton("Einstellungen...");
btnInternetSettings.setEnabled(false);
- btnInternetSettings.setBounds(439, 57, 108, 23);
+ btnInternetSettings.setBounds(439, 77, 108, 23);
panel_1.add(btnInternetSettings);
rdbtnInternetJa = new JRadioButton("Ja");
buttonGroupInternet.add(rdbtnInternetJa);
- rdbtnInternetJa.setBounds(266, 57, 41, 23);
+ rdbtnInternetJa.setBounds(266, 77, 41, 23);
panel_1.add(rdbtnInternetJa);
rdbtnlicenseJa = new JRadioButton("Ja");
rdbtnlicenseJa.setSelected(true);
buttonGrouplicense.add(rdbtnlicenseJa);
- rdbtnlicenseJa.setBounds(266, 29, 41, 23);
+ rdbtnlicenseJa.setBounds(266, 49, 41, 23);
panel_1.add(rdbtnlicenseJa);
JLabel lblNewLabel_2 = new JLabel("Image enth\u00E4lt lizenzpflichtige Software:");
- lblNewLabel_2.setBounds(10, 30, 250, 20);
+ lblNewLabel_2.setBounds(10, 50, 250, 20);
panel_1.add(lblNewLabel_2);
JLabel lblLizenzserverEintragen = new JLabel("Lizenzserver eintragen:");
- lblLizenzserverEintragen.setBounds(10, 85, 250, 20);
+ lblLizenzserverEintragen.setBounds(10, 105, 250, 20);
panel_1.add(lblLizenzserverEintragen);
JButton btnLicenseServer = new JButton("Server-Adresse...");
btnLicenseServer.setEnabled(false);
- btnLicenseServer.setBounds(266, 84, 157, 23);
+ btnLicenseServer.setBounds(266, 104, 157, 23);
panel_1.add(btnLicenseServer);
+ JLabel lblImageIstEine = new JLabel("Image ist eine Vorlage:");
+ lblImageIstEine.setBounds(10, 24, 250, 20);
+ panel_1.add(lblImageIstEine);
+
+ radioButtonVorlageJa = new JRadioButton("Ja");
+ buttonGroupVorlage.add(radioButtonVorlageJa);
+ radioButtonVorlageJa.setSelected(true);
+ radioButtonVorlageJa.setBounds(266, 23, 41, 23);
+ panel_1.add(radioButtonVorlageJa);
+
+ radioButtonVorlageNein = new JRadioButton("Nein");
+ buttonGroupVorlage.add(radioButtonVorlageNein);
+ radioButtonVorlageNein.setBounds(377, 23, 46, 23);
+ panel_1.add(radioButtonVorlageNein);
+
JPanel panel_2 = new JPanel();
panel_2.setLayout(null);
panel_2.setBorder(new TitledBorder(null, "Empfehlung bez\u00fcglich Ressourcen", TitledBorder.LEADING, TitledBorder.TOP, null, null));
@@ -314,6 +332,14 @@ public class CreateImageTechnisch_GUI extends JFrame {
{
Image.image.setLicensed(false);
}
+ if(radioButtonVorlageJa.isSelected()==true)
+ {
+ Image.image.setVorlage(true);
+ }
+ else
+ {
+ Image.image.setVorlage(false);
+ }
Image.image.setCpu(Integer.valueOf(spinnerCPU.getValue().toString()).intValue());
Image.image.setRam(Integer.valueOf(spinnerRam.getValue().toString()).intValue());
CreateImageFreigabe_GUI ea=new CreateImageFreigabe_GUI();